Treatment Options Based on Condition

Do you have a specific cosmetic concern you would like to address with your smile makeover? Read on to see some of the most common requests.

Discolored and stained teeth

One of the most common reasons patients seek a smile makeover is due to stained and/or discolored teeth that do not respond well to professional teeth whitening. The cause of treatment-resistant stains is usually due to a combination of thinning enamel and deep, untreatable stains caused by medications such as antibiotics. To cosmetically correct stained teeth, we may recommend porcelain or composite veneers. We will evaluate your condition to determine if professional-strength whitening can help.

Crooked teeth

You may be surprised to learn that getting braces isn’t the only way to confront crooked teeth. One option is Invisalign® clear aligners. These are clear trays that are used to push teeth into alignment. Another option to correct crooked teeth is through the use of porcelain or composite veneers.

Silver fillings

Not so long ago, silver and other metallic fillings were the only surefire way to fill a cavity. That is no longer the case. You may not realize it, but silver fillings are actually quite noticeable when you speak (especially fillings along the lower jaw). Fortunately, those mercury-containing fillings can be replaced with metal-free composite fillings that can be tinted to perfectly match the color of your teeth!

Gaps between teeth

There are actually several ways to treat gaps between teeth. Diastema can be treated through the use of orthodontics or Invisalign® to close the gap. Alternatively, porcelain or composite veneers can be placed to eliminate the perceived gap between teeth.

Types of Cosmetic Dentistry Treatments for Smile Makeovers
If you are unhappy with your smile, you might be a good candidate for a cosmetic dentistry “Smile Makeover.” As with any in-depth dental work, a Smile Makeover is elective. It’s also not an option for every patient: you need to be in good oral health, with no existing disease conditions. In case you are wondering, here are the different approaches to a Smile Makeover. Keep in mind that it is not unusual to “mix and match” the below approaches, and many cases may require a combination of them.
  • Composite Bonding
    We can use tooth-colored filling material to improve the appearance of stained, crooked, fractured, or otherwise unsightly teeth.
  • Dental Veneers
    Dental veneers are a thin piece of porcelain that cover the front of your teeth to improve their color and shape. They look realistic and can correct many cosmetic problems, like cracked or damaged teeth, noticeable gaps between teeth, crooked teeth, and stained teeth that resist tooth-whitening. The veneer – or porcelain shell – is chemically bonded to the teeth. The basic process is that we first see you for an initial assessment. We then anesthetize the teeth, and we remove a small amount of enamel. We then take a mold and send it to the lab. The lab will make the veneers. Once in place, the veneers will replace the enamel that we removed initially.
  • Invisalign
    Sometimes orthodontics may be needed to correct bite discrepancies first, before addressing the cosmetic concerns. Certain bite discrepancies, if unaddressed, may lead to failure of the cosmetic dentistry down the road. For example, we may recommend orthodontics to correct your bite before we put veneers on your front teeth. Otherwise, the porcelain veneers may take too much bite force and fracture prematurely.
  • Dental Implants
    Implants can be used to replace missing teeth. The dentist surgically places a titanium screw into the jaw at the site of the missing tooth. After a proper healing period, the crown is attached to the implant, giving you a whole tooth. The resulting implants cannot be distinguished from natural teeth. To have implants go in smoothly, aftercare is important. You will need to be diligent about your oral hygiene to clean plaque and prevent peri-implantitis (bacterial infection around the implant that can cause the implant to fail).
